Skip to content

add default build and test workflows and expand toxenvs#92

Open
zacharyburnett wants to merge 6 commits intoOpenAstronomy:mainfrom
zacharyburnett:add/workflows
Open

add default build and test workflows and expand toxenvs#92
zacharyburnett wants to merge 6 commits intoOpenAstronomy:mainfrom
zacharyburnett:add/workflows

Conversation

@zacharyburnett
Copy link
Contributor

@zacharyburnett zacharyburnett commented Feb 11, 2026

  • use OpenAstronomy reusable workflows for building and testing
  • use tox-uv to resolve lowest-direct, instead of minimum_dependencies, for oldestdeps
  • add devdeps and xdist tox factors

@zacharyburnett zacharyburnett changed the title add default build and test workflows add default build and test workflows and expand toxenvs Feb 11, 2026
@zacharyburnett
Copy link
Contributor Author

template tests seem to be failing at checking that license files are correctly templated; I'll take a look more closely at this

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ant